Output 34df53a7672de55323177c9376502ae1b7ee6e2b61255d2c607b3d335332ad60:0

value
1820972
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b386a190de3120317a20282369a39438ef97d5c OP_EQUALVERIFY OP_CHECKSIG
address
19KL5Ces3HbXPK7iijhJx9627Bod71nDSf
transaction
34df53a7672de55323177c9376502ae1b7ee6e2b61255d2c607b3d335332ad60
spent
true